Location
Kyoto Nanzenji Ryokan Yachiyo is located near the Nanzen-ji Temple, giving guests direct access to cultural sites integral to Kyoto's history. This ryokan sits within the tranquil surroundings of the city, a short distance from the famous Philosopher's Path. Visitors can explore historical landmarks such as Ginkaku-ji and Eikan-do, both easily reachable from the hotel.
Accommodation
The hotel offers 20 traditional Japanese rooms, elegantly designed to showcase the heritage of Kyoto. Each room features tatami-mat flooring and futon bedding, providing an authentic ryokan experience. Guests can choose from rooms with private gardens, enhancing their stay with natural beauty.
Dining
Kyoto Nanzenji Ryokan Yachiyo provides kaiseki dining, offering a multi-course meal that highlights seasonal and local ingredients. The on-site restaurant serves traditional Japanese dishes, allowing guests to immerse themselves in authentic culinary experiences. Vegetarians will appreciate the specially prepared menu to meet their dietary preferences.
Wellness
The ryokan features a public hot spring bath, allowing guests to relax and unwind in natural mineral water. The tranquil setting of the bath area enhances the wellness experience, providing a serene environment. Regular bath rituals are available, offering traditional practices to visitors.
Experience
Guests can participate in activities such as Zen meditation, incorporating local culture into their stay. Tea ceremonies are also offered, presenting an opportunity to engage with Japanese traditions. The hotel encourages cultural appreciation through various experiences designed for guests.

Property information and rules
Check-in
from 15:00-22:00
Check-out
from 07:00-11:00
Guest Parking
Private parking is possible on site (reservation might be needed) at JPY 3300 per day.
Internet
Wireless internet is available in for free.
Breakfast
You can start your day with a full breakfast, which costs JPY3,300 per person per day.
Pets
Pets are not allowed.
Number of rooms:
20
Former name
Kyoto Garden Ryokan Yachiyo/Hotel
